Get Out on the Water at Ditto Landing
One of South Huntsville’s biggest summer perks is how close you are to the river. Ditto Landing, just a short drive down Memorial Parkway, is Huntsville’s gateway to the Tennessee River. You can launch a kayak or paddleboard, book a campsite, or just watch the boats go by with a cold drink in hand.
If you don’t own a kayak, no problem. Seasonal rentals are usually available nearby, and the calm water along the riverbank is friendly to beginners. It’s the kind of low-effort, high-reward afternoon that makes summer in Huntsville feel like a vacation without leaving town.
Catch Outdoor Concerts and Events
Huntsville’s live music scene doesn’t slow down in the summer. It moves outside.
Concerts in the Park at Big Spring Park
On summer evenings, locals bring blankets and lawn chairs to Big Spring Park downtown for free live music. It’s casual, family-friendly, and a great excuse to picnic by the water.
The Orion Amphitheater
Huntsville’s 8,000-seat outdoor amphitheater draws national touring acts all summer long. Check their calendar early, because the bigger shows sell out fast.
Stovehouse and Lowe Mill
Both venues host outdoor music, food trucks, and community events throughout the warm months. Lowe Mill’s concerts on the dock are a Huntsville tradition worth experiencing at least once a season.
Cool Off at the U.S. Space & Rocket Center and Botanical Garden
Some Huntsville classics hit different in the summer. The U.S. Space & Rocket Center is a great escape on the hottest afternoons, with plenty of air-conditioned exhibits alongside the outdoor rocket park. The Huntsville Botanical Garden is at its peak this time of year, and its shaded paths and butterfly house make even a July visit comfortable.

Take in a Trash Pandas Game
Summer in North Alabama means baseball. The Rocket City Trash Pandas play at Toyota Field in nearby Madison, and a weeknight game with fireworks afterward is one of the easiest, most affordable summer outings around. Grab tickets, grab a hot dog, and enjoy the show.
